Exploring Provincial Nominee Programs (PNPs)
For specific regional opportunities, consider Provincial Nominee Programs. These programs provide pathways for skilled workers to immigrate and work in certain provinces.
Express Entry for Skilled Workers
Canada's Express Entry system is a high-volume method for processing applications from skilled workers. Filling out an Express Entry profile and effectively showcasing your qualifications can increase your chances of being selected.
